Wilsonville, Ore. - The 2016 Farwest Show, August 25-27, in Portland, Ore., is adding a retail garden center tour to one of three pre-show tour options before the Show opens. ‘Local Favorites and Must-see Destination Garden Centers’ is the new tour added to showcase several of the area’s most innovative and successful retail garden centers. The tour takes place on Wednesday, August 24, from 8 a.m. to 6 p.m. This retail-focused tour is in addition to two wholesale operation-focused tours. The Farwest Show continues its history of providing Nursery Country Tours in Oregon and is offering 3 full day tours in 2016.
Tour attendees will visit five garden centers: Bauman Farms and Garden, Shonnard’s Nursery, Florist and Landscape, Garland Nursery, Sebright Gardens, and Little Prince of Oregon Nursery. Together, these garden centers will showcase retail operations that include year-round agritainment, full-service retail, floral and landscape departments, a 4th generation nursery, niche grower/retailer operation specializing in shady selections, and cutting edge plants. It will be a full day of discovering innovative displays, new ideas, and fresh inspiration.
Registration is required for the tour. Cost per person is $99 when registered by July 31 and $115 starting August 1 (cost includes Farwest 3 Day Expo Pass). Space is limited to 52. The full day (8 a.m. to 6 p.m.) includes luxury motor coach transportation, lunch, beverages, and snacks.
The Farwest pre-show tour program also includes two day-long tours at leading nursery growers in the Portland area prior to the Show on Wednesday, August 24 from 8a-6p. Attendees decide which tour option they prefer; themes for the two tours are "Best in the West" and "EverGREEN." Both tours will explore nurseries representing the finest green-industry wholesale operations, showcasing the vast array of plants and products found in Oregon’s nursery country. A third full day tour is being added this year focusing on retail nurseries in addition to the two wholesale operations tours.
